boards: nucleo: Convert 4 boards to dts based clocks configuration
Convert following boards to dts based clocks configuration: - nucleo_f070rb - nucleo_f334r8 - nucleo_g071rb - nucleo_g431rb Signed-off-by: Erwan Gouriou <erwan.gouriou@linaro.org>
